mirror of
https://github.com/ansible/awx.git
synced 2026-02-25 23:16:01 -03:30
Merge pull request #11184 from akus062381/user-date-detail-revised
change locator- UserDateDetail
This commit is contained in:
@@ -11,13 +11,13 @@ const Detail = styled(_Detail)`
|
|||||||
word-break: break-word;
|
word-break: break-word;
|
||||||
`;
|
`;
|
||||||
|
|
||||||
function UserDateDetail({ label, date, user, dataCy = null }) {
|
function UserDateDetail({ label, date, user }) {
|
||||||
const dateStr = formatDateString(date);
|
const dateStr = formatDateString(date);
|
||||||
const username = user ? user.username : '';
|
const username = user ? user.username : '';
|
||||||
return (
|
return (
|
||||||
<Detail
|
<Detail
|
||||||
label={label}
|
label={label}
|
||||||
dataCy={dataCy}
|
dataCy="user-date-detail"
|
||||||
value={
|
value={
|
||||||
user ? (
|
user ? (
|
||||||
<Trans>
|
<Trans>
|
||||||
|
|||||||
@@ -238,14 +238,12 @@ function CredentialDetail({ credential }) {
|
|||||||
{fields.map((field) => renderDetail(field))}
|
{fields.map((field) => renderDetail(field))}
|
||||||
|
|
||||||
<UserDateDetail
|
<UserDateDetail
|
||||||
dataCy="credential-created-detail"
|
|
||||||
id="credential-created-detail"
|
id="credential-created-detail"
|
||||||
label={t`Created`}
|
label={t`Created`}
|
||||||
date={created}
|
date={created}
|
||||||
user={created_by}
|
user={created_by}
|
||||||
/>
|
/>
|
||||||
<UserDateDetail
|
<UserDateDetail
|
||||||
dataCy="credential-last_modified-detail"
|
|
||||||
id="credential-last_modified-detail"
|
id="credential-last_modified-detail"
|
||||||
label={t`Last Modified`}
|
label={t`Last Modified`}
|
||||||
date={modified}
|
date={modified}
|
||||||
|
|||||||
@@ -99,13 +99,11 @@ function ExecutionEnvironmentDetails({ executionEnvironment }) {
|
|||||||
label={t`Created`}
|
label={t`Created`}
|
||||||
date={executionEnvironment.created}
|
date={executionEnvironment.created}
|
||||||
user={executionEnvironment.summary_fields.created_by}
|
user={executionEnvironment.summary_fields.created_by}
|
||||||
dataCy="execution-environment-created"
|
|
||||||
/>
|
/>
|
||||||
<UserDateDetail
|
<UserDateDetail
|
||||||
label={t`Last Modified`}
|
label={t`Last Modified`}
|
||||||
date={executionEnvironment.modified}
|
date={executionEnvironment.modified}
|
||||||
user={executionEnvironment.summary_fields.modified_by}
|
user={executionEnvironment.summary_fields.modified_by}
|
||||||
dataCy="execution-environment-modified"
|
|
||||||
/>
|
/>
|
||||||
</DetailList>
|
</DetailList>
|
||||||
<CardActionsRow>
|
<CardActionsRow>
|
||||||
|
|||||||
@@ -80,17 +80,11 @@ function HostDetail({ host }) {
|
|||||||
</Link>
|
</Link>
|
||||||
}
|
}
|
||||||
/>
|
/>
|
||||||
<UserDateDetail
|
<UserDateDetail date={created} label={t`Created`} user={created_by} />
|
||||||
date={created}
|
|
||||||
label={t`Created`}
|
|
||||||
user={created_by}
|
|
||||||
dataCy="host-created-by"
|
|
||||||
/>
|
|
||||||
<UserDateDetail
|
<UserDateDetail
|
||||||
date={modified}
|
date={modified}
|
||||||
label={t`Last Modified`}
|
label={t`Last Modified`}
|
||||||
user={modified_by}
|
user={modified_by}
|
||||||
dataCy="host-last-modified-by"
|
|
||||||
/>
|
/>
|
||||||
<VariablesDetail
|
<VariablesDetail
|
||||||
label={t`Variables`}
|
label={t`Variables`}
|
||||||
|
|||||||
@@ -404,16 +404,11 @@ function JobDetail({ job, inventorySourceLabels }) {
|
|||||||
value={job.module_args}
|
value={job.module_args}
|
||||||
/>
|
/>
|
||||||
<UserDateDetail
|
<UserDateDetail
|
||||||
dataCy="job-created"
|
|
||||||
label={t`Created`}
|
label={t`Created`}
|
||||||
date={job.created}
|
date={job.created}
|
||||||
user={created_by}
|
user={created_by}
|
||||||
/>
|
/>
|
||||||
<UserDateDetail
|
<UserDateDetail label={t`Last Modified`} date={job.modified} />
|
||||||
dataCy="job-last-modified"
|
|
||||||
label={t`Last Modified`}
|
|
||||||
date={job.modified}
|
|
||||||
/>
|
|
||||||
{job.extra_vars && (
|
{job.extra_vars && (
|
||||||
<VariablesDetail
|
<VariablesDetail
|
||||||
css="margin: 20px 0"
|
css="margin: 20px 0"
|
||||||
|
|||||||
@@ -57,13 +57,11 @@ function UserTokenDetail({ token }) {
|
|||||||
label={t`Created`}
|
label={t`Created`}
|
||||||
date={created}
|
date={created}
|
||||||
user={summary_fields.user}
|
user={summary_fields.user}
|
||||||
dataCy="application-token-detail-created"
|
|
||||||
/>
|
/>
|
||||||
<UserDateDetail
|
<UserDateDetail
|
||||||
label={t`Last Modified`}
|
label={t`Last Modified`}
|
||||||
date={modified}
|
date={modified}
|
||||||
user={summary_fields.user}
|
user={summary_fields.user}
|
||||||
dataCy="application-token-detail-last-modified"
|
|
||||||
/>
|
/>
|
||||||
</DetailList>
|
</DetailList>
|
||||||
<CardActionsRow>
|
<CardActionsRow>
|
||||||
|
|||||||
@@ -150,27 +150,22 @@ function WorkflowApprovalDetail({ workflowApproval }) {
|
|||||||
label={t`Created`}
|
label={t`Created`}
|
||||||
date={workflowApproval.created}
|
date={workflowApproval.created}
|
||||||
user={workflowApproval.summary_fields.created_by}
|
user={workflowApproval.summary_fields.created_by}
|
||||||
dataCy="wa-detail-created-by"
|
|
||||||
/>
|
/>
|
||||||
<Detail
|
<Detail
|
||||||
label={t`Last Modified`}
|
label={t`Last Modified`}
|
||||||
value={formatDateString(workflowApproval.modified)}
|
value={formatDateString(workflowApproval.modified)}
|
||||||
dataCy="wa-detail-last-modified"
|
|
||||||
/>
|
/>
|
||||||
<Detail
|
<Detail
|
||||||
label={t`Finished`}
|
label={t`Finished`}
|
||||||
value={formatDateString(workflowApproval.finished)}
|
value={formatDateString(workflowApproval.finished)}
|
||||||
dataCy="wa-detail-finished"
|
|
||||||
/>
|
/>
|
||||||
<Detail
|
<Detail
|
||||||
label={t`Canceled`}
|
label={t`Canceled`}
|
||||||
value={formatDateString(workflowApproval.canceled_on)}
|
value={formatDateString(workflowApproval.canceled_on)}
|
||||||
dataCy="wa-detail-canceled"
|
|
||||||
/>
|
/>
|
||||||
<Detail
|
<Detail
|
||||||
label={t`Elapsed`}
|
label={t`Elapsed`}
|
||||||
value={secondsToHHMMSS(workflowApproval.elapsed)}
|
value={secondsToHHMMSS(workflowApproval.elapsed)}
|
||||||
dataCy="wa-detail-elapsed"
|
|
||||||
/>
|
/>
|
||||||
</DetailList>
|
</DetailList>
|
||||||
<CardActionsRow>
|
<CardActionsRow>
|
||||||
|
|||||||
Reference in New Issue
Block a user